Output 526093863c09dc2a90331a7ebb6a806e94bf398731d4f1b259b0003056f2a31a:1

value
3509604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92af26c7f608cde7218ba90499b297b21509b0d4 OP_EQUAL
address
3F4cQHm4geF9d8XkR5wu5usbJf7ebheUw4
transaction
526093863c09dc2a90331a7ebb6a806e94bf398731d4f1b259b0003056f2a31a
spent
true